Racing Driver Wang Xiang Overview

Wang Xiang is a famous Chinese amphibious racer who excels in rally, off-road and drifting. He is known as the "Chinese Speed King" and "Chinese Short Track King". In 2017, he became the first Chinese professional racer to defeat a foreign ace driver, creating a milestone in the history of Chinese racing. Wang Xiang has performed well in many events. He has participated in the Northeast Asia Ice and Snow Rally for 8 consecutive years and represented the Black Bear Tire SPEED-UTV team in the 2024 Taklimakan Rally. In addition, he has won many awards in the FIA World Cup Cross-Country Rally Championship, including the T1.3 category championship in Hungary and the eighth place overall. Wang Xiang not only achieved brilliant results on the field, but also served as a racer coach to cultivate new forces for Chinese racing.
